git init 初始化(让git接管你的代码)
git add 文件名字 或者 git add . 提交代码至暂存区
git commit -m'本次提交的说明' 提交代码(存区的代码)至git仓库
git status 检查状态
红色 说明文件在工作区
绿色 说明文件在暂存区
没有任何内容working tree clean 说明文件已经全部在git仓库了
git clone 地址 克隆地址
回退:
git log 查看版本信息(提交记录)
git reset --hard 版本号
分支:
git branch 查看分支
git branch 分支名字 创建分支
git checkout 分支名字 切换分支
git merge 分支名字 合并分支 (站在主分支上合并其他小分支,主分支一般不写代码,用于合并其他分支的)
git branch -d 分支名字 删除本地分支
提交拉取代码
git push -u origin master 提交代码
origin就是一个变量(本质是地址)
master主分支名
-u 第一次使用了 以后提交只需要 git push
git pull 拉取代码
远程分支
git push origin 分支名 提交远程分支
git push -d origin 分支名 删除远程分支
git branch -r 查看远程分支
git branch -a 查看远程、本地所有分支
git branch -av 查看所有分支以及说明、提交信息